The Nobel Peace Prize is one of five Nobel Prizes were instituted by the Swedish industrialist and inventor Alfred Nobel in 1901.
The winner of the prize in 2010 was Liu Xiaobo. Vicente Ferrer Foundation was a candidate for the Nobel Peace Prize 2010. Since 3 February 2009, 53.100 social support worldwide are preparing the application for the Vicente Ferrer Foundation
The Vicente Ferrer Foundation is an NGDO committed to the process of transforming the poorest and most needy areas of Andhra Pradesh in southeast India.We think he deserves it because it promote an overall system of development for the most disadvantaged people, respecting their own culture and not thinking about race, or religion. It has received the support of all faiths, countries, races, conditions, and is also being supported by certain media.
I´ts founder died last June 19 and is seeks to recognize the work of development of the lower classes (the outcasts) implemented by Vicente Ferrer in the State of Anantapur (India), who in 40 years of cooperative has become a desert location in space to further development of its surroundings and contribute to other areas of its system of development aid. Vicente Ferrer helped people, and now the people want to protect the foundation he created giving the Nobel Prize.
